>> Looks garbled , messed up , out of sync..
>> The reason for this is that you have used the font called Arial to draw
>> this. Arial is a proportional font .. which means that not all characters are of
>> equal width. This causes problems when displayed on a computer which does'nt
>> have the exact same font or newsreader.
>> Therefore all ASCII images are drawn in a fixed-width font (like courier
>> or courier-new) because even if displayed on a different computer with a
>> different fixed-width font, the image will look much the same.
